Practical advice for comfortable and safe air travel

Air travel is a fast and convenient way to reach your desired destination. However, it can sometimes be a complex and stressful process, especially for less experienced travelers. In this article, Zbor.md offers several useful tips and recommendations to make air travel easier and more enjoyable.

Plan your trip in advance

Planning is crucial for a stress-free trip. Choose your plane tickets in advance to get the best prices and avoid crowds at the airport. Before your trip, check travel restrictions and required documents. Also, make sure you have enough time to get to the airport, check your bags, and go through security. Select your seat in advance

If possible, choose your seat on the plane before arriving at the airport. This way, you can select your favorite seat and avoid ending up in an uncomfortable spot. Additionally, try to choose a seat in the aisle or with extra legroom.

Pack wisely

Make sure you pack your bags wisely and efficiently. Use a checklist to not forget important items, such as documents, phone chargers, or medications. Choose a lightweight suitcase with wheels and sturdy handles for easy transportation.

Don't forget about liquids rules

Before you go, familiarize yourself with the rules regarding liquids. Typically, liquids in the form of sprays, creams, or gels up to 100ml per container are allowed, which must be placed in a clear, sealable bag.

Be prepared for security screening

Before going through security screening, empty your pockets and remove all metal items, such as belts, watches, or mobile phones. Be sure to take out your laptop and electronic devices from your carry-on and place them separately in the bin for inspection.

Choose comfortable clothing

Select comfortable clothing for the flight that will help you feel better and sleep easier. You can also bring a blanket and an inflatable pillow for added comfort.

Use noise-canceling headphones

To reduce noise on the plane and enjoy music or movies, use noise-canceling headphones. They are ideal for creating a more pleasant and relaxing atmosphere.

Eat well but balanced before the flight

To feel better during the flight, make sure you eat well before heading to the airport. Avoid heavy and fatty foods as they may be harder to digest during the flight.

Get up and move around during the flight

During the flight, try to stand up and move around the plane as often as possible. This can help prevent blood clots and improve circulation in the body.

Don't rush to exit the plane

After landing, don't rush to exit the plane. Instead of standing in front of the door, wait for passengers in front of you to disembark. This can help avoid unnecessary chaos and stress.

Be flexible

Finally, remember to be flexible during your travels. Flights may be delayed or canceled, so be prepared for unexpected events. Be understanding with the airline staff and other passengers, and try to maintain a positive attitude even in the most challenging situations.
